Basic Concepts of Flexible Hoses

Flexible hoses are used in various automotive systems to connect different components, allowing for the transfer of fluids such as coolant, fuel, or hydraulic fluid. They are designed to accommodate movement and vibration, which are common in vehicle operations, thereby reducing the risk of leaks and component failure. Flexible hoses are typically made from materials that offer durability, flexibility, and resistance to the specific fluids they transport 1.

Cummins Flexible Hose 3976797 Compatibility

The Cummins Flexible Hose part number 3976797 is designed to fit a variety of Cummins engines, ensuring flexibility and durability in various applications. This hose is engineered to meet the rigorous demands of heavy-duty operations, providing reliable performance across different engine models.

Compatible Engines

  • 4B3.9
  • 6B5.9
  • 6C8.3
  • B5.9 CM2670 B166C
  • B5.9 GAS PLUS CM556
  • C GAS PLUS CM556
  • ISB3.9 CM2220 B107
  • ISB5.9 CM2880 B127
  • ISBE CM800
  • L8.9
  • QSB3.9 CM2880 B138
  • QSB5.9 CM2880 B139
